The world rapidly needs to electrify to replace fossil fuels on a massive scale. The hard-to-abate sectors like shipping, aviation and heavy land transport cannot be electrified with battery power and require a different type of electrification: Electrofuel made from renewable electricity and biogenic CO2.

Liquid Wind is a fast-growing company, headquartered in Gothenburg, Sweden and with a presence in Denmark, Finland and the UK. We have approx. 63 employees and are looking for a person that enjoys developing and growing together with the company. Our business model is designed for scale, and we have a solid pipeline of projects in development in the Nordic countries with the goal of reaching Final Investment Decision (FID) for reaching more than 10 projects by 2027.

Moreover, Liquid Wind has together with key partners Siemens Energy, Topsoe, Carbon Clean and Alfa Laval created a joint efuel Design and Performance Centre, where staff seconded in from all parties will work together on a daily basis to create the future competitive designs of eMethanol facilities based on learnings from earlier facilities design and operating data, all documented in a Digital Twin.
